## Changelog — Sprint 41

User module extracted from the Corvid monolith. Auth, profile, and preferences now live in `userd`, deployed independently as of Tuesday. Monolith routes proxy through for two more sprints, then get deleted — no exceptions. Session tokens unchanged; internal callers must switch to the new client lib before cutover. Known gaps: bulk export still reads the old tables, and audit hooks fire twice during dual-write. Both tracked for next sprint. Migration questions and breakage reports go to the owner below.

account owner for tajof-kajop: Novmir Eliius Istox

## Building Access — Spares Room (Hullbrook Annex)

Contractors: the spare hardware room is down the east corridor on the ground floor, third door on the left. Sign in at the front desk first and grab a visitor lanyard. Anything you take out, jot it in the blue logbook — yes, even the little stuff. The door self-locks, so don't wedge it. To get in, punch in the code below.

staff pass of hagug-taguf = bdg-HJ-9

Alarm: ledgerdb-replica-lag-high. This fires when replication lag on any read replica of the Ossify ledger database exceeds 45 seconds for five consecutive minutes. Common causes include long-running analytics queries holding back replay, or bulk imports on the primary. Do not fail over reflexively — stale reads are usually tolerable, and failover has caused worse outages. The full triage procedure, including safe query-kill steps, is on the internal page here:

operations page: https://confluence.lumicsys.internal/projects/display/projects/display

Dispatch heuristic, Rovana fleet service: drivers are scored per request by distance (60%), acceptance history (25%), and idle time (15%). Ties break toward longer idle. Scores recompute every 20s; don't cache them across ticks. When reviewing changes, confirm the weight constants stay in the tuning config, not inlined — ops adjusts them live during surge events in Marbury. Edge case: zero eligible drivers falls back to zone broadcast. Full scoring spec lives here.

wiki page, kahog-hahig: https://vault.zemvargrid.internal/display/deploy/repo/settings/merge_requests/job/settings/6f3b933774dbc5320a4daa18